An easy Answer: prize-connected accounts
1 impressive idea for boosting minimal price savings rates is through prize-linked financial savings accounts, often called lottery-connected deposits.

The concept of prize-linked accounts is simple. Rather than receiving the entire number of fascination on their savings, many people are given fewer income than they would if not and the remainder is dispersed as prizes awarded randomly to some savers selected by a lottery.

Faux the average particular person gets US£2 monthly in desire on a standard personal savings account. A lender featuring a prize-linked account may as an alternative give the account holder $1 of curiosity additionally a small opportunity – somewhat better than scratch tickets – to win $ten,000. The financial institution would Obtain the $ten,000 prize dollars by pooling the extra dollars of desire held back again from numerous savings accounts.

These lottery price savings accounts are an modern idea for the reason that curiosity fees right now are very minimal and give little or no incentive for folks to economize. Small savings charges lead to persons to abandon traditional financial savings accounts and lead some individuals to seek greater prices of return in extremely risky investments.

Prize-connected accounts have the advantage of making sure savers hardly ever eliminate their Preliminary resources, contrary to other types of gambling where losers can go household empty-handed.

Just one example of how prize-connected accounts do the job would be the save-to-acquire application, promoted by a nonprofit using a mission to spice up economical security among the inadequate. Savers deposit their income in a very Exclusive twelve-thirty day period account. Each individual $twenty five deposited receives the saver another lottery ticket. Each and every month some prizes are awarded, and in a few areas There is certainly also an annual grand prize of $ten,000 for those individuals who stored money in the financial institution for all 12 months.

These procedures really encourage folks to open up accounts, leave revenue untouched and Create savings. Evaluations of those accounts because they started in 2009 counsel They're productive at boosting savings Specially Among the many weak.

History of prize-linked accounts
Prize-joined savings accounts aren't a fresh invention. The first lottery financial savings account was created in England in 1693 to help fund the 9 A long time’ War against France.

It absolutely was a fantastic success and elevated one million British lbs for The federal government, which was about 1-sixth of all community spending that yr. Savers acquired tickets for £ten Each and every. Each individual ticket had a chance to acquire a grand prize of £one,000 per annum for sixteen many years.

Tickets that won practically nothing during the lottery, however, compensated desire of £one per annum for sixteen several years, delivering the English Crown by using a medium-phrase mortgage whose proceeds were utilized to battle a war. This was an enormous achievements for savers mainly because Every single £ten ticket returned a total of £16, plus a potential for winning a jackpot.

Controversy
Controversy has surrounded prize-connected accounts at any time because their introduction in 1693. To begin with, criticism was leveled against the accounts as they inspired people to gamble, which A lot of people viewed as immoral.

Far more not long ago, governments have been versus the accounts since they divert funds from point out-sanctioned lotteries. South Africa’s Initially Nationwide Bank created a very thriving account through which winners obtained a most payout of about $one hundred fifty,000. This program boosted discounts through the weak and unbanked in South Africa. Even so, that state’s Supreme Court ruled the accounts ended up unlawful once the state lottery commission complained that its personal income ended up lessened Consequently.

Although a number of other nations have developed prize-linked cost savings accounts, The concept is comparatively new within the U.S. The very first prize-joined personal savings accounts had been created in Michigan in 2009.

The thriving introduction of those accounts in other states like Nebraska resulted in President Barack Obama signing into regulation in December 2014 the “American Cost savings Advertising Act,” which enabled credit unions and financial institutions to provide these accounts across the country. President Obama and Congress needed to revise the legislation, simply because just before the Invoice it had been unlawful for banking companies to have interaction in dangerous things to do such as sponsoring a lottery.

States, however, even haveหวย ลาว วัน นี้ to vary their legislation for this software to become popular. One of the most new states is Oregon, which passed laws in June 2015 enabling financial institutions to offer the accounts this 12 months.

Really fascinating but preliminary investigate is getting done by University of Colorado Finance Professor Tony Cookson, who examined persons in Nebraska and found that the introduction of lottery-connected price savings prospects buyers to lower On line casino gambling. Because of this these lottery-type accounts can not simply Raise price savings fees but also encourage people to gamble less in casinos. Although this can be a get for customers, it is problematic for states which have been dependent on On line casino and lottery revenue to harmony their books.
